VIRGINIA EMPLOYMENT COMMISSION ONLINE MASS CLAIMS FILING SUBMISSION SYSTEM The VEC Online Mass Claims Filing System has been designed to offer employers the ability to file claims and payments for unemployment compensation on behalf of their employees that may experience either a permanent of temporary layoff. The system has been developed to allow employers to either upload a file for processing or manually enter information required for individual claim processing. Requirements:

In order to access the Online Mass Claims Submission System, a company must first request an online user ID and password from the Virginia Employment Commission. Once this access has been established, you may sign into the system.
